**Changelog — Pallaswire Ingest, week 14**

Closed out the leaked file descriptor investigation. Root cause: retry paths in the archive fetcher skipped the close handler on timeout, exhausting descriptors after roughly six hours under load. Fix adds scoped handles plus a watchdog metric, now on the ingest dashboard. No further leaks observed in a 72-hour soak test. Follow-ups should be directed to the engineer who led the hunt.

signatory, fahag-bawep: Weneth Belwyn Kasath Ulaeth

### Changed defaults — TilePorter prefetcher (v2.8)

Heads up: the map-tile prefetcher no longer grabs three zoom levels ahead by default. It was hammering the upstream cache and nobody actually panned that fast. We dropped it to one level and bumped the concurrency cap instead. If tiles feel sluggish on slow links, tweak it back. The new defaults ship as these configuration values.

config for tagep-kaguf:
FENWYN_PIN=5236
FENWYN_METRICS_HOST=metrics.fenwyn.qorvellabs.internal
FENWYN_LOG_LEVEL=error
FENWYN_TENANT=silys

New folks, here's the background: AlertFold groups duplicate pages from the Brennick monitoring stack before they hit the on-call rotation. Last week's redeploy shipped a dedupe.env that was copied from a scratch machine, so the service is running with an empty upstream credential and silently discarding alerts it can't authenticate against the Brennick feed. Fix is straightforward: on the staging host, open /etc/alertfold/dedupe.env and make sure the file's final line reads as follows.

secret setting of taduf-bahip: COURIER_KEY5=49c55

CI runs for the Fleetmark chip-reader firmware began failing at the signature-verification stage after we rotated the staging keyring. The reader's bootloader at the Tarrow Bridge test course rejects images signed with the new key until its trust store is reflashed, so treat these failures as expected through this sprint. Verify the artifact under review matches the token below.

session token of kahog-bahif = htk9_f63daec35